Nealia joined the Harvard-MIT Data Center in March of 2007. She is responsible for assisting learners of all types with assessing the best techniques for analyzing data, and busies herself remembering that there is more than one path to successful data outcomes.
In her spare time, she is muddling her way through guitar lessons and surfing lessons -- badly.
Nealia holds an undergraduate degree from Bryn Mawr College in Mathematics and Sociology, and a master's degree in Public Health from Columbia University.
